An innovative organisation is seeking a Data & Applications Manager to shape and deliver the technology capabilities that will drive innovation, growth and operational excellence across the business. This role goes beyond managing a team; it is an opportunity to define the organisation's data strategy from the ground up, break down legacy silos, modernise processes and tooling, and build the 'glue' that connects systems, data and workflows. You will guide a small but expanding team, work closely with third-party suppliers, and take a hands-on approach where needed to accelerate delivery.

The organisation makes extensive use of the Microsoft data toolset, including SQL Server, Azure SQL, Azure Data Factory, Fabric and PowerBI, supporting robust data engineering and analytics across the business. Automation and workflow solutions are delivered through the Microsoft Power Platform and Azure services such as LogicApps and Azure Automation. The team works with modern working practices including DevOps, Agile delivery, CI CD and collaborative coding, and combines low-code no-code development with modern application development approaches to deliver secure, efficient and reusable solutions.

As Data & Applications Manager, you will play a central role in building a coherent, scalable and modern data and application landscape. You will define the data strategy and architecture, identify opportunities to connect siloed systems, and create the frameworks that enable data to flow seamlessly across platforms. You will oversee a blend of BAU and transformation delivery, prioritising workloads, shaping roadmaps and ensuring your team is working on the right things at the right time. While this is a leadership role, you will also take a hands-on approach where needed guiding architecture, reviewing code, or assisting with complex integrations to move projects forward. Development work is often required even when implementing SaaS solutions, so you will lead and coordinate application development efforts, ensuring coding standards, maintainability and alignment with the wider technology strategy.
